International Team Develops AI-Based Tool to Improve Prostate Cancer Diagnosis

A multinational team of urologists and data scientists has developed a novel machine learning-based predictive model to enhance the detection of clinically significant prostate cancer (csPCa) in men undergoing prostate biopsy. Recently published in Urology, the study introduces an innovative online risk calculator that provides clinicians with a fast and accessible method to estimate an individual patient’s likelihood of harboring csPCa using standard clinical variables.

The model was trained and externally validated on retrospective data from over 1,200 patients who underwent transperineal prostate biopsies across three countries: Australia, New Zealand, and Switzerland. Leveraging the LightGBM algorithm, the model incorporates key predictors such as age, PSA density, and multiparametric MRI findings.

Unlike traditional risk calculators, which are typically based on logistic regression and often developed within single-country populations, this AI-driven model demonstrated superior discrimination (as measured by AUC), robust calibration, and high clinical utility based on decision curve analysis. Its strong performance across both internal and external validation cohorts – including those who underwent transrectal ultrasound-guided (TRUS) biopsies – supports its generalizability and potential for broad clinical adoption.

To facilitate real-world use, the team created a free, web-based risk calculator tailored for use during urology consultations. Clinicians can input patient-specific data to obtain a real-time estimate of csPCa risk, thereby enhancing shared decision-making and helping reduce unnecessary biopsies and overtreatment.

‘Our goal was to create a clinically relevant, user-friendly tool that reflects the heterogeneity of real-world patients and improves risk stratification. This model can support more precise decision-making and help urologists focus biopsy resources on those who truly need them.’ said first author Dr. Flavio Ordones, a consultant uro-oncologist based in New Zealand.

The authors emphasize the need for future prospective studies to further evaluate the tool’s clinical impact, particularly in reducing biopsy rates and guiding treatment decisions. Nonetheless, these findings mark a promising advancement in the integration of artificial intelligence into prostate cancer diagnostics.

The online calculator is now publicly accessible and designed for seamless integration into global urological practice.

Title: A Novel Machine Learning-based Predictive Model of Clinically Significant Prostate Cancer and Online Risk Calculator

Authors: Flavio Vasconcelos Ordones, Paulo Roberto Kawano, Lodewikus Vermeulen, Ali Hooshyari, David Scholtz, Peter John Gilling, Darren Foreman, Basil Kaufmann, Cedric Poyet, Michael Gorin, Abner Macola Pacheco Barbosa, Naila Camila da Rocha, Luis Gustavo Modelli de Andrade.
